World Thrombosis Day – October 13, 2022, history, significance World Thrombosis Day is observed by the entire world on October 13. The International Society on Thrombosis and Haemostasis created the World Thrombosis Day campaign in 2014 to bring awareness to the frequently disregarded and misunderstood condition of thrombosis. Globally, thrombosis-related disorders cause one in every four deaths. Prince Louis Rwagasore Day – October 13, 2022, history, significance Prince Louis Rwagasore Day is celebrated annually on October 13. It is a public holiday celebrated in Burundi, located in east-central Africa. The holiday was made to continuously commemorate the life of Louis Rwagasore, a Burundian prince and politician. He served as the second prime minister of Burundi for only two weeks until he was assassinated on October 13, 1961, which is why this day is chosen to be celebrated annually. Navy Birthday – October 13, 2022, history, significance Celebrate the Navy’s Birthday on October 13 and recognize the brave men and women who have served our country — past and present. Established during the Revolutionary War, the original Continental Navy was formed, disbanded, and then reestablished nearly 10 years later. Today it’s the largest and most capable navy in the world, with the highest combined battle fleet tonnage. National Yorkshire Pudding Day – October 13, 2022, history, significance National Yorkshire Pudding Day is a day so special that it is celebrated twice a year: the first Sunday in February in the U.K. and October 13 in the U.S. and everywhere else. To make it, a pancake batter is placed under a lump of meat being roasted over a fire, and the fat drippings from the meat season and color the pudding, making it savory, tasty, and scrumptious. Metastatic Breast Cancer Awareness Day – October 13, 2022, history, significance Metastatic Breast Cancer Awareness Day on October 13 is a time to gain and spread knowledge of what sufferers are up against and how society can help. Metastatic means that what began as a case of early-stage breast cancer has metastasized, or spread to other organs (lungs, bones, etc) outside the breasts, and is now considered to be stage four cancer. Karva Chauth – October 13, 2022, history, significance Karva Chauth is a popular Hindu festival celebrated on October 13 this year. It is always held on the fourth day after the full moon in this month and nine days before Diwali. On this day, married women, especially in Northern India, take time to fast from sunrise to moonrise. During this fast they pray for the safety, health and long life of their husbands.
